Shillong, Dec 1: The 60-plus veteran Meghalaya team won three gold, two silver and one bronze medals at the North East Masters Table Tennis Tournament 2024 in Kohima, which concluded on November 30.
The three-day event began on Thursday and Meghalaya’s 60-plus team had its most successful outing, having never won so many medals, especially gold.
Meghalaya won gold the team event, where the team beat Mizoram 3-1 in the final.
The second gold for the team came in the men’s doubles final, which was an all-Meghalaya affair, with the pair of Santanu Ghosh and RB Das winning against AG West and Harendra Singha.
In the men’s singles final, Ghosh defeated Singha, again in an all-Meghalaya final.
The bronze medal came in mixed doubles, where Ghosh had partnered with Shyamali Banik of Tripura.
